Thank you for the high activity on the survey. Nearly 1000 votes in total.

Would you buy the C4-SFX?
- 89% if i made changes or optimise the current version
- 11% not interested in

What changes to the case should be made?
- 40% made it 15mm more wide
- 30% keep it as it is with optimizations
- 25% make 12l pure sandwich
- 5% other

Would you buy the case without I/O like USB-A or USB-C?
- 56% i do not need USB
- 44% i need USB

So what will i do?
- i will make the case 15mm more wide
# gpu support up to 3slot 320mm length, 140mm height
# air cooling up to 145mm
# 280 aio support also with 45mm thick radiator

- i will make sandwich layout optional (you have to buy your own flex riser)
- gpu on top will be the new default layout
- the bottom is covered
- increase the size of the vent area on the side panels so the 280 rad will get more air
- remove the bar in the middle of the rad bracket for better airflow

- i will add one single USB-C next to the power button
- i think about removing the logo

@Teduh: The new size will support cards up to an height of 147mm including the power and cable bend.
The powerconnector including cable requires 16-18mm. So the maximum height for the the card power socket is 131mm.

For cards like the Asus Strix the power connector is lower than the top of the card so it will fit, another example is the RTX 3090 FE where the connector is smaller an angled so 10mm is enough and the card will also fit.

Asus RTX 30x0 Strix


RTX 3090 FE


For the FTW3 the connector is on line with the 137mm height. So your card will not fit out of the box. You need low profile 180° angled power pcbs like this to fit the FTW:

Can't wait for this case! It was very clear that SFF cases are not there yet for a RTX3090 Founders Edition, so I moved that build to ATX. The 3090, especially the Founders Edition is just one massive heatsink, and it relies on case airflow to cool itself. The fans do their work to keep the die cool, but by doing so heat up everything in close range of it. With sandwich SFF cases, that's the underside of the mITX board, which houses the CPU, PCH, SSD, VRM, ... all in a couple centimeters squared.

So, this ATX build is only temporary, because the 3090 is too good to leave unused until a cool case like the C4-SFX arrives. Currently using a H510 loaded to the brim with Noctua 3000RPM industrial fans, it's loud, it's obnoxious, it's present, it's ... ATX.

So, I can't wait for this 12th gen to arrive, and then build the 3090 in this C4-SFX! Yeah!
